SAS Measures Online Business Success; Joins Web Analytics Association.
PR Newswire Europe, March, 2006
MARLOW, England, March 13 /PRNewswire/ -- SAS today announced that it is a corporate member of the Web Analytics Association, the first comprehensive education and advocacy group for the growing Web analytics industry. Richard Foley, SAS Web Analytics product manager, will represent SAS as a voting member in the Web Analytics Association.
As SAS product manager, Foley supports users' transforming Web data into key metrics that enable them to proactively refine business strategies and improve the success of online operations. As part of the group, he'll help expand the use of online measurement among analytics professionals, consultants and users who need to better understand the customer experience.
